Welcome to UMass Chan Worcester Family Medicine!
We recognize that residents come to us with different experiences, and we strive to meet each resident where they are at, providing clinical learning opportunities and support starting early on and continuing throughout residency.
We have highly adaptable elective and Preparing For Practice rotations that residents can tailor to pursue their passions in family medicine and we coach our residents in the development of self-reflection and self-directed learning skills.
Our faculty group is made up of folks who are dedicated to teaching and have wide-ranging areas of expertise within family medicine, including hospital medicine, HIV & viral hepatitis, college health, perinatal care, sports medicine, legislative advocacy, healthcare administration and leadership.
Our faculty serve as coaches to our residents and partner with residents in the development of their scholarship skills through working on quality improvement initiatives and writing publications. From faculty teaching and role modeling, residents obtain the skills they need for lifelong learning and sustainable long-term family medicine practice.
The greater Worcester community that we serve is incredibly diverse and includes a large, underserved population. We care deeply about our patients and about providing access to high-quality, equitable care. When residents match to our program, they join one of our three health centers, where they have the privilege of building relationships as the primary care physician for a panel of patients over the course of the three years of residency.
Each health center is a medical home to a unique micro-community within the greater Worcester community: Barre Family Health Center serves a rural community of patients about 40 minutes outside of Worcester. Hahnemann Family Health Center serves an urban, socioeconomically diverse population. Family Health Center of Worcester is a Federally Qualified Health Center that serves an ethnically diverse, underserved population.
Residents become an integral part of their health center’s team while they also integrate into the larger residency community by working side-by-side with residents From the other health centers on shared inpatient rotations.
